Profile picture
Ewelina Szałkiewicz
  • Associate Professor
    Primary
    Warsaw University of Life Sciences
    Warsaw, Poland
  • Researcher
    Poznan University of Life Sciences
    Poznan, Poland
mini profile avatar Ewelina Szałkiewicz